Popularity of Nutrition Science at SLU

During the 2020-2021 academic year, Saint Louis University handed out 14 bachelor's degrees in nutrition science. This is a decrease of 33% over the previous year when 21 degrees were handed out.

In 2021, 31 students received their master’s degree in nutrition science from SLU. This makes it the #9 most popular school for nutrition science master’s degree candidates in the country.

SLU Nutrition Science Bachelor’s Program

All of the 14 students who graduated with a Bachelor’s in nutrition science from SLU in 2021 were women.

The majority of the students with this major are white. About 79% of 2021 graduates were in this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Saint Louis University with a bachelor's in nutrition science.

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 2
Black or African American 0
Hispanic or Latino 1
White 11
Non-Resident Aliens 0
Other Races 0

SLU Nutrition Science Master’s Program

For the most recent academic year available, 10% of nutrition science master's degrees went to men and 90% went to women.

The majority of the students with this major are white. About 71% of 2021 graduates were in this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Saint Louis University with a master's in nutrition science.

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 1
Hispanic or Latino 1
White 22
Non-Resident Aliens 4
Other Races 3
